Technical Field

[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of diesel generators, in particular to a diesel generator support frame capable of reducing resonance. Background Art

[0002] Current diesel generator support frames present challenges in reducing resonance. Conventional support frame structures may not effectively absorb and disperse vibrations generated by diesel generator operation, leading to resonance. This not only affects the generator's stability and service life but can also cause noise pollution to the surrounding environment. Conventional support frame designs often overlook the importance of vibration damping devices, or these devices are ineffective. Furthermore, the support frame's inflexible structure makes it incompatible with diesel generators of varying models and specifications, limiting its applicability. Utility Model Content

[0008]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effects of the present invention are:

[0009] 1. By introducing a comprehensive vibration damping device consisting of a vibration damping plate, damping rod, spring, and hydraulic shock absorber, the support frame significantly improves its ability to absorb and disperse vibrations generated by the diesel generator during operation. This design effectively reduces the occurrence of resonance, thereby improving the stability and service life of the generator.

[0010] 2. The supporting structure includes side bars, diagonal support bars, upper cross bars, lower cross bars, and detachable universal wheels, making the entire support frame highly flexible and adjustable. This allows the support frame to adapt to diesel generators of different models and specifications, expanding its scope of application.

[0011] 3. The brake pedal and brake pads on the universal wheels make it easy to push the support frame when it needs to be moved, and when it needs to be fixed, the brake pedal can be used to control the brake pads to achieve stable braking. This design not only improves the mobility of the support frame, but also ensures its safety during use;

[0012] 4. The shock absorber plate is removably secured to the support plate using fixings at the four corners. A base plate is installed beneath the hydraulic shock absorber. This base plate not only increases the stability of the support frame but also utilizes composite materials to further reduce resonance. This modular design makes the various components of the support frame easy to install and remove, simplifying the installation process and facilitating subsequent maintenance and replacement. [0020] See also Figure 1-5 The utility model provides a technical solution: a diesel generator support frame for reducing resonance, including a supporting structure and a shock absorbing device, the supporting structure includes a side rod 1, an oblique support rod 2, a universal wheel 3, a support plate 4, an upper cross bar 14 and a lower cross bar 15, and the shock absorbing device includes a shock absorbing plate 5, a damping rod 7, a spring 8, a hydraulic shock absorber 9 and a bottom plate 10. Upper cross bars 14 are fixed on both sides of the inner side rod 1, and an oblique support rod 2 is fixed at the connection between the side rod 1 and the upper cross bar 14. The bottom of the oblique support rod 2 is removably provided with a universal wheel 3 by screw connection, a lower cross bar 15 is fixed under the side rod 1, and the damping rod 7 is fixed under the upper cross bar 14. The spring 8 is installed on the outer surface of the damping rod 7, the shock absorbing plate 5 is removably arranged on the supporting plate 4 by screw connection, a hydraulic shock absorber 9 is removably provided under the support plate 4 by screw connection, and a bottom plate 10 is removably provided under the hydraulic shock absorber 9 by screw connection. Composite materials can be used to enhance the stability of the support frame and effectively reduce resonance.

[0021] The universal wheel 3 is provided with a brake pedal 301 and a brake pad 302, a slide groove 13 is provided on the upper cross bar 14, the lower cross bar 15 is detachably connected to the oblique support bars 2 on both sides by screw connection, the two ends of the hydraulic telescopic rod 6 are fixed inside the upper cross bar 14 by bolt connection, and the shock-absorbing plate 5 is detachably fixed to the support plate 4 by screw connection through the fixing pieces 501 at the four corners.

[0022] The brake pad 302 is fixedly installed under the brake pedal 301 by screw connection. The brake pad 302 is controlled by controlling the brake pedal 301 to control the entire support frame to stop moving. A clip is slidingly set in the slide groove 13. The clips at the position in the figure are divided into a left clip 11 and a right clip 12. The sliding setting here is due to the shape and size of the slide groove 13 matching the left clip 11 and the right clip 12. The left clip 11 and the right clip 12 can enter the slide groove 13 completely.

[0023] A shift piece 1201 is fixed above the left clamp 11 by screw connection, and a shift piece 1201 is fixed above the right clamp 12 by screw connection. The structure of the shift piece 1201 is a shift rod structure. The shift rod extends out of the slide slot 13 and can shift the control clamp in and out of the slide slot, so that the clamp can be located above the generator to prevent the generator from shaking too much. The left clamp 11 and the right clamp 12 are driven to move toward the center of the support frame by controlling the shift piece 1201.

[0024] During actual operation, first control the brake pedal 301 to control the brake pad 302 and then control the universal wheel 3 to be fixed to prevent sliding, and then control the hydraulic shock absorber 9 to fall so that the base plate 10 contacts the ground. At this time, adjust the length of the hydraulic telescopic rod 6 according to the actual size of the diesel generator to match the size of the diesel generator, and lower the diesel generator from the top of the support frame so that the bottom of the diesel generator fits with the shock absorber plate 5. At this time, control the lifting and lowering of the hydraulic shock absorber 9 so that the two sides of the diesel generator are lower than the lower surface of the slide groove 13, and move the dial 1201 to make the left clamp 11 and the right clamp 12 move toward the center of the support frame and close to the two sides of the diesel generator. At this time, fine-tune the height of the hydraulic shock absorber 9 so that the two fit together.

[0025] At this time, the diesel generator is started, and the vibration generated is first absorbed by the shock-absorbing plate 5, and the composite shock-absorbing system composed of the spring 8 and the damping rod 7 further reduces the resonance. At the same time, the hydraulic shock absorber 9 automatically adjusts its damping force according to the intensity of the vibration to further absorb and disperse the vibration force. The base plate 10 uses a composite material to effectively absorb and reduce resonance.
